Warning Signs You Need Kitchen Water Damage Restoration
Catching kitchen water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s that you may need kitchen water damage restoration: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ong musty odors that won’t go away are a s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ent, unpleasant odor in your kitchen,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a sign of water damage. If your flooring is warping or buckling,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ceiling
Water stains on walls and ceilings are a sign of water damage. If you notice water stains on your walls or ceiling,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ly.
Discolored or Faded Paint
Discolored or faded paint is a sign of water damage. If you notice discolored or faded paint in your kitchen,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ling or Cracking Caulk
Peeling or cracking caulk is a sign of water damage. If you notice peeling or cracking caulk in your kitchen,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Kitchen Water Damage Restoration Cost in Taunton, MA
The cost of kitchen water damage restoration in Taunton, MA, can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for common kitchen water damage restoration services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essing the damage | $500 – $2,000 | The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area |
| Drying out the area |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the type of drying equipment used |
| Removing affected materials | $2,000 – $10,000 | The type and amount of materials removed and the disposal costs |
| Rebuilding and repairs | $5,000 – $20,000 | The size and complexity of the repairs and the materials used |

Q: How long does it take to dry out a kitchen after water damage?
A: The drying time can vary depending on the severity of the damage and the type of drying equipment used, but it’s typically 3-5 days to dry out a kitchen.
Q: Can I use a wet/dry vacuum to dry out my kitchen after water damage?
A: While a wet/dry vacuum can be used to remove standing water, it’s not enough to fully dry out a kitchen. You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to ensure that the job is done right the first time.
